Abstract

The Agrosilvopastoral model application can transform an agricultural development system efficiently and sustainably. This model can integrate a potential for some agricultural sub-sectors s a region. This study aims to analyze farmers’ perceptions and supporting factor for a livestock development by using the Agrosilvopastoral model. The research was being conducted by smallholder farmers in Tanah Datar district of West Sumatra province. They were asked to fulfill out the relative questionnaires with that research. The obtaining data was analyzed by using a Likert Scale and Structural Equation Modeling. Thus the research results are obtained from farmers ’perceptions for applying the Agrosilvopastoral model, it is included a good category. Significantly, the factors only encourage the farmers to apply for it in West Sumatra. Those are as the aspects of economy and social. On the other hand there are also the insignificant and environmental technical aspects to encourage them as application in the Agrosilvopastoral model. Therefore, it's an obligation to increase knowledge and skills to raise and create the livestock population, the business scale, the income and farmers’ welfare. The environmental awareness is a need increased to realize the sustainable livestock development.
